| Kingdom | Organic compounds |
|---|---|
| Superclass | Organic acids and derivatives |
| Class | Carboxylic acids and derivatives |
| Subclass | Amino acids, peptides, and analogues |
| Intermediate Tree Nodes | Amino acids and derivatives - Alpha amino acids and derivatives |
| Direct Parent | Proline and derivatives |
| Alternative Parents | Alpha amino acids Pyrrolidine carboxylic acids Amino acids Monocarboxylic acids and derivatives Dialkylamines Carboxylic acids Azacyclic compounds Organopnictogen compounds Organic oxides Hydrocarbon derivatives Carbonyl compounds |
| Molecular Framework | Aliphatic heteromonocyclic compounds |
| Substituents | Proline or derivatives - Alpha-amino acid - Pyrrolidine carboxylic acid - Pyrrolidine carboxylic acid or derivatives - Pyrrolidine - Amino acid - Azacycle - Organoheterocyclic compound - Secondary amine - Monocarboxylic acid or derivatives - Secondary aliphatic amine - Carboxylic acid - Hydrocarbon derivative - Organic oxide - Organopnictogen compound - Organic oxygen compound - Organooxygen compound - Organonitrogen compound - Carbonyl group - Amine - Organic nitrogen compound - Aliphatic heteromonocyclic compound |
| Description | This compound belongs to the class of organic compounds known as proline and derivatives. These are compounds containing proline or a derivative thereof resulting from reaction of proline at the amino group or the carboxy group, or from the replacement of any hydrogen of glycine by a heteroatom. |
| External Descriptors | pyrrolidines - alpha-amino acid |

| Solubility | Soluble in water (50 mg/ml), and acetic acid. Insoluble in DMF |
|---|---|
| Molecular Weight | 115.130 g/mol |
| XLogP3 | -2.500 |
| Hydrogen Bond Donor Count | 2 |
| Hydrogen Bond Acceptor Count | 3 |
| Rotatable Bond Count | 1 |
| Exact Mass | 115.063 Da |
| Monoisotopic Mass | 115.063 Da |
| Topological Polar Surface Area | 49.300 Ų |
| Heavy Atom Count | 8 |
| Formal Charge | 0 |
| Complexity | 103.000 |
| Isotope Atom Count | 0 |
| Defined Atom Stereocenter Count | 0 |
| Undefined Atom Stereocenter Count | 1 |
| Defined Bond Stereocenter Count | 0 |
| Undefined Bond Stereocenter Count | 0 |
| The total count of all stereochemical bonds | 0 |
| Covalently-Bonded Unit Count | 1 |
